Re: Wanted: the TUTOR MC68K emulator??
> Does anyone know if there exists a debian package that simulates any type
> of MC68K assembler?? Specifically the TUTOR software. Any help is
> greatly appreciated.
Last time I checked, there wasn't any. The people who developed the thing
don't seem to distribute the source, and I didn't find ANY Linux version (only
Solaris).
Still... If you can stand text mode, the DOS version works great under
DOSEMU. I used it that way last semester ; worked like a charm (but
the way the software is written, it tends to eat all CPU time polling
the keyboard... But that's the way DOS taught people to program, I
guess).
